Once you revoke your power of attorney, it's best to destroy the original document or mark it clearly as revoked so there's no confusion down the road.
Yes, as long as you are of sound mind and capable, you can revoke your power of attorney anytime you want.
After you revoke your power of attorney, the person you appointed can no longer make decisions for you; it's as if you’ve closed the door on that authority.
There's no specific form required for revocation in Massachusetts, but it should be clearly written, signed by you, and stated that you are revoking the previous power of attorney.
While you don't necessarily need a lawyer to revoke a power of attorney, it's a good idea to get legal advice to make sure everything is done properly.
To revoke your power of attorney in Boston, you need to create a written revocation document and let the person you appointed know, along with any institutions or people who had a copy of the original power of attorney.
A power of attorney is a legal document that lets someone else make decisions for you when you can't, like being your voice when you're not able to speak for yourself.
